What Is Covered Under Orbital Waste Disposal Market?

Orbital waste disposal refers to the methods and technologies used to manage, remove, or mitigate space debris and defunct satellites from Earth's orbit to prevent collisions and maintain a safe space environment. This practice is critical for ensuring long-term orbital sustainability and reducing risks to space missions amid growing congestion in low-Earth orbit. The main service type of orbital waste disposal are debris removal, satellite deorbiting, and spacecraft disposal. Debris removal involves the active identification, capture, and elimination of space debris from Earth’s orbit. This uses advanced technologies such as robotic arms, laser-based systems, and tether mechanisms. These services are utilized across various sectors, including government agencies, commercial operators, defense organizations, and others.

What Is The Orbital Waste Disposal Market Size and Share 2026?

The orbital waste disposal market size has grown exponentially in recent years. It will grow from $0.57 billion in 2025 to $0.71 billion in 2026 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 24.6%. The growth in the historic period can be attributed to rising accumulation of legacy space debris increasing demand for mitigation solutions, early government initiatives for orbital debris monitoring and tracking, growth of satellite launches leading to higher collision-risk awareness, initial development of active debris removal prototypes by public agencies, regulatory pressure for end-of-life satellite deorbiting compliance.

What Is The Orbital Waste Disposal Market Growth Forecast?

The orbital waste disposal market size is expected to see exponential growth in the next few years. It will grow to $1.72 billion in 2030 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 24.8%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to expansion of commercial active debris removal services driven by escalating orbital congestion, increasing adoption of autonomous detection and tracking technologies, growth of mega-constellations necessitating continuous debris-removal operations, strengthening international regulations for mandatory deorbiting and disposal protocols, rising investment in multi-mission spacecraft capable of debris capture and controlled deorbiting. Major trends in the forecast period include rising demand for active debris removal missions, increased deployment of end-of-life satellite deorbiting solutions, growing focus on orbital sustainability regulations, expansion of commercial debris mitigation services, rising investment in multi-mission disposal platforms.

What Is Driver Of The Orbital Waste Disposal Market?

The rising satellite launches are expected to propel the growth of the orbital waste disposal market going forward. A satellite is a man-made device orbiting a planet to support communication, observation, or research activities. Satellite launches are increasing due to the rising demand for global connectivity and data services, driven by the need for faster internet access, enhanced communication networks, and the expansion of remote sensing and Earth observation technologies. Satellites are used in orbital waste disposal by tracking space debris and deploying technologies to capture, redirect, or deorbit defunct objects. For instance, in April 2024, according to Slingshot Aerospace, a US-based software company, there were approximately 9,241 active satellites in orbit in 2023, compared to 6,718 at the end of 2022. Therefore, the rising satellite launches is driving the growth of the orbital waste disposal industry.

What Are Latest Mergers And Acquisitions In The Orbital Waste Disposal Market? Katalyst Space Holdings Acquires Atomos Nuclear And Space Corporation To Enhance In-Space Servicing Capabilities

In April 2025, Katalyst Space Technologies Inc., a US-based space technology company, acquired Atomos Space for an undisclosed amount. With this acquisition, Katalyst Space Technologies aims to expand and accelerate its in-space servicing capabilities by integrating Atomos Space’s technologies, expertise, and infrastructure to perform spacecraft life extension, upgrades, and space domain awareness missions more efficiently and cost-effectively. Atomos Nuclear & Space Corp is a US-based defense and space manufacturing company that specializes in providing orbital waste disposal.
